Summary/Abstract: Nowadays, when seeking to link the labor market and higher education, new forms of education for young people and adults are needed. The Flexible Networks project is geared precisely to linking these two segments in a new way, enabling individuals. The international network of flexible studies is made up of different forms of education and training that are linked to one or more institutions. The essence of this network is that domestic and foreign students and individuals can be educated towards their step-by-step development. The characteristics of these international networks are the co-ordinated centers that independently of the institutions and organizations of education monitor and evaluate the progress of each individual. That is why the Program Committee is formed within a Career Center which evaluates the competences that are acquired and enables each individual to make their development plan through an educational process that is not limited by time and space. So those who enter the Flexible Study Network make their credit and competency funding plan themselves and finance their own process that can last longer than a legally regulated teaching process and even through online study programs, but can also gain knowledge through the network and university and high school diplomas that are in the network and which can in a special way test the knowledge of the participants of flexible studies. Institutions and organizations in the network can arrange different and informal and formal training and recruitment through the online career center during the process of studying. The difference between these networks and other educational networks is that each individual can remain unlimited in the network and can acquire (even in parallel) more diplomas, qualifications and certifications, and with the help of a career center adapt to a flexible labor market.
